By Law 2006-17 Confirm Allowance Paid to Mayor & Council


THE CORPORATION OF THE TOWNSHIP OF GORDON
BY-LAW NO. 2006-017

Being a by-law to confirm the allowances paid to the Mayor and Councillors of the Township of Gordon & Allan West for expenses incident to the discharge of their duties as members of the Township Council;


WHEREAS, Section 255(2)of the Municipal Act, R.S.O. 1990 as amended requires Council to confirm that one third of the remuneration paid to councilors in 2003 and beyond shall continue to be considered as expenses;

AND WHEREAS Section 283(7) of the Municipal Act, R.S.O. 2001 (Bill 111) requires that this be reviewed during each term of Council;


N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ED THAT THE COUNCIL OF THE TOWNSHIP OF GORDON ENACTS AS FOLLOWS:

1. THAT in accordance with Section 255(2) of the Municipal Act, R.S.O. 1990, as amended, the Council of the Corporation of the Township of Gordon & Allan West hereby confirms that one third of the remuneration paid to the elected members of council and its local boards in 2003 and beyond shall continue as expenses incident to the discharge of their duties as members of council or local boards.

2. THAT a by-law considering this allowance shall be reviewed by Township Council at a public meeting at least once during the three year period corresponding to the term of office of Township Council.

READ A FIRSTAND SECOND TIME THIS 4th DAY OF December, 2006

READ A THIRD TIME AND FINALLY PASSED THIS 4th DAY of December,2006.
